shrlee Posted October 19, 2006 Share Posted October 19, 2006 We filed a NOD last month on my brothers claim, If we request a copy of his C-File will this interfere or slow down his claim? Shirley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
vaf Posted October 20, 2006 Share Posted October 20, 2006 Larry, your file stays with the Board, the AMC, or the Court (depending on where your appeal is), until they are through with it. Then, it gets sent back to the VARO. Your request for a copy will need to wait until the VARO gets the file back. Our VARO also won't accept a request through the IRIS system, we needed to put it in writing and mail it.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
